Dual fuel range cookers offer instant heat control via gas burners with accurate oven temperatures that are controlled by an electric. This versatility makes them a preferred option for homes that value accuracy in baking.
Cooktop
Dual fuel ranges blend the responsiveness of gas cooktops and the precision and power of electric ovens, making them ideal for professional kitchens or home chefs. It will also increase the value of your home should you decide to sell it later on and let potential buyers know they'll have an upgraded "chef's kitchen."
Dual fuel ranges offer more cooking options than electric and gas models. You can try different cooking methods. Some models have between four and eight burners. Some models even include grills, which give you the chance to saute and grill.
When selecting a model, think about how often you'll use the burners and if you want to be able to adjust the size of the flame. It is also important to consider the size of your kitchen as well as how much counter space you have. If you're restricted in counter space, you might want to consider a dual fuel slide-in range or a freestanding one that is small.
Gas ranges offer a consistent and precise heat that allows you to cook faster and more accurately. Gas ranges are a fantastic choice for serious foodies, particularly those who prefer to cook and sear. Some homeowners prefer electric ovens for baking due to the dryer's heat.
Electric stovetops are becoming popular due to the fact that they utilize an electric element to heat pots and saucepans instead of an open fire. They are perfect for the majority of cooks because they provide a more uniform heating and are more easily controlled. They also produce less heat variation than gas ranges, making them ideal for roasting and baking.

A few important things to consider when considering a dual fuel range is whether your home already has a gas line, and if it's wired for electricity. It is important to examine the power cord connections and make sure they're secure before you install a dual cooker with a fuel source. You'll need a 240v outlet, which is different from 120v outlets used in the majority of homes.

Dual fuel ranges are not the best option for every household. These appliances require two different sources of power to function, and if your home isn't equipped with a gas line or enough electrical power for a dual fuel unit, it will cost more than getting either a gas or electric range. Also, it's likely that you'll need to have an electrician install a gas line in your home which will increase the overall cost of your new range.
